Ready. Set.Go!




1. Use a high-wasted bodycon skirt as a pattern. Leave 1cm for the seam as you cut.


2. Cut out 8 wide pieces – they should be approx 25cm wide. Sew them together in pairs so you’ll end up with 4 long tubes.
3. Cross two tubes to achieve a draped effect. Repeat with the remaining two.
4. Pin everything down all the way around then take the back of the skirt and attach it to the front piece. 
Here is what AnyWho got as a result:
I suggest using a mixtures of silk and cotton so there is not much wrinkling later.

A pencil skirt flirt







  Pencil skirt is like a bottled water lovelies! It's a basic piece that never goes out of fashion, details are added or removed but the base stays the same. It is a slim fitting skirt with a straight and narrow cut. Generally the hem falls to, or just below, the knee and is tailored for a close fit. It's name comes from its shape: long and slim.


 It was the French designer Christian Dior who introduced the pencil skirt in the late 1940s,using the term H-line to describe its shape. It quickly became very popular, particularly for office wear.


Pencil skirt has been a staple in a closet of all fashionistas world wide. It is trendy, sexy, professional and versatile enough to be worn different ways 24-7 year around, it is universal, age proof and size proof, perfect piece to invest in.
